Que fait un tuteur en programmation ?

Un tuteur en programmation fournit généralement des services de tutorat aux étudiants qui ont besoin d’aide pour apprendre divers types de techniques de programmation informatique. Le monde de la programmation informatique est hautement technique et pose des défis académiques spécifiques. Même certains qui sont déjà au travail dans l’industrie de la programmation informatique peuvent avoir besoin d’instructions individuelles supplémentaires ou de conseils d’enseignement sur les principes généraux de programmation ou dans un langage de programmation informatique spécifique.

Généralement, un tuteur en programmation apporte les mêmes stratégies et principes d’aide aux études individuelles que les tuteurs utilisent dans d’autres domaines académiques ou techniques. Les meilleurs tuteurs en programmation savent comment adapter le contenu pédagogique aux besoins d’un individu particulier. Ils combineront cela avec une bonne connaissance technique de la programmation informatique en général, ou une connaissance spécialisée d’un ou plusieurs langages de programmation clés, notamment Visual Basic, la suite C, PERL, Python, PHP ou d’autres langages de codage couramment utilisés.

Afin de répondre aux besoins d’un étudiant en particulier, un tuteur en programmation déterminera généralement quelles compétences clés sont les plus importantes pour un cours ou un programme de tutorat particulier. Le tuteur en programmation s’occupera souvent de tous les aspects de la planification pour s’assurer que l’étudiant peut accéder confortablement au cours ou au programme. Cet instructeur professionnel peut également présenter des opportunités de devoirs ou d’auto-test, ou d’autres activités qui peuvent se dérouler en dehors des sessions d’instruction de programmation réelles, pour permettre à l’étudiant de faire plus de cet apprentissage selon un horaire plus libre.

Les tuteurs en programmation travaillent généralement pour des employeurs qui s’efforcent d’atteindre les étudiants potentiels et d’organiser les détails financiers. Certains tuteurs de programmation indépendants peuvent travailler seuls et offrir leurs services directement aux étudiants. Dans les deux cas, ces professionnels bénéficient de sessions d’étude claires et exploitables pour un tutorat individuel dans un langage de programmation ou des principes de programmation informatique.

En termes de contenu réel qu’ils fournissent, les tuteurs en programmation peuvent commencer par une introduction à la syntaxe dans un langage de programmation comme C+ ou PHP. Ils progresseront ensuite souvent vers l’offre de plans de cours comprenant des travaux pratiques sur les modules de code et le code fonctionnel. Ils ajoutent souvent des conseils sur la prévention des erreurs de code, ainsi que des conventions de programmation au sein d’une petite partie du développeur ou de l’industrie de la programmation. Ceux-ci aideront l’étudiant à terminer les travaux de cours clés ou à exceller dans un rôle lié au codage ou à la programmation.